WebFeb 5, 2024 · Bistable relay The natural upgrade of a monostable relay would be a bistable relay. It is constructed by adding one more coil. In that case we can switch between two states of auxiliary contacts by activating set and reset coil. The similar working principle is present at SR flip-flop logic. WebBi-stable latching relay driver – BSLRD is an electronic device that drives bi-stable dual coil latching relays. BSLRD is supplied from the battery or power source. Input signal controls the latching relay coil drive. When the input is tied to supply ground set transistor is enabled for 100 ms.
